We've succesfully installed Tomcat on top of IIS on NT4 in a test
environment.  After some fiddling all is working fine.  However we've now
tried to transfer that setup across to the production server and are having
problems.

After setup and restarting all w3svc and IISadmin services, the system will
succesfully serve up one servlet or JSP, but no more than one.  After that
first load all attempts fail.  The isapi_log (below) suggests that after
that one load the wc is closing and no further logging is taking place,
which it's not doing on the test server.

The configs and setups are almost identical (java_home and tomcat_home are
on E: in production rather then D: in test) with the only major difference
being that the live server is also running ColdFusion.  I've attempted to
run with cold fusion services stopped but no success.

When attempting to make the connection the error message suggests that the
HTTP redirect failed.  When running independently both Tomcat and IIS are
behaving themselves well (tomcat on port 8090), it's only when we ask them
to play together that we're coming to grief.
